Industrial UHF reader | reader | head CK-UR08-A01 multiprocessor communication wiring diagram

CK-UR08-A01 supports multiple card readers to be mounted on the same bus at the same time for multi-machine networking. When multiple card readers are mounted on the bus, in order to improve the reliability of communication, a 120Ω matching resistor needs to be connected to the front and back ends of the bus. The wiring is as follows:

Figure 4 CK-UR08-A01 multi-machine communication

Industrial UHF reader | reader | head CK-UR08-A01 Communication Cable Select

In order to improve the reliability of communication and the EMI performance of the system , users can choose shielded twisted pair as the communication cable, or choose RS485 communication dedicated cable.

Industrial UHF reader | reader | head CK-UR08-A01 communication distance relationship between the baud rate

When using 0.56mm (24AWG) twisted pair wiring, according to the different baud rate, the theoretical value of the maximum transmission distance is as follows:

Table 3 Relationship between baud rate and communication distance

Baud rate

Maximum transmission distance

4800Bps

1200 meters

9600Bps

800 meters

19200Bps

600 meters
